				Unmatch books from device
			 
			
			I know you can correctly match books on a device to the Calibre library manually but is it possible to simply unmatch a book? Also, are there any tweaks available for book matching aside from simply title/author (e.g. mobi-asin, etc)? |

			match it to a dummy book and then delete that book from the library.
